Calories and Nutrition Information
The sandwich is high in protein and fats, making it perfect for a filling breakfast.

Nutrition Facts Table
| Nutrient | Approximate Amount |
|---|---|
| Calories | 500–650 kcal |
| Protein | 20–25g |
| Fat | 28–35g |
| Carbohydrates | 35–45g |
| Sodium | 900–1100mg |

Allergen Information
Contains:
- Eggs
- Dairy (cheese, butter)
- Gluten (bread)
People with severe allergies should consult staff due to possible cross-contamination.
